Application Program Interface (API)

Trimble Home  >  Mobile Resource Management  >  Application Program Interface (API)
Application Program Interface (API)
Trimble MRM API solutions allow easier data transfer between you GeoManager account and your back office applications or databases.

HAVE MORE QUESTIONS
ABOUT OUR PRODUCTS?



Overview
Features
Benefits

Trimble MRM Application Program Interface (API) solutions provide an interface that makes it easier to transfer data between two applications or databases using a programming language. API solutions move data from one account to another – to or from your GeoManager account to a different application or backend database, such as a routing program.

Trimble MRM API solutions securely link applications by employing industry-standard XML requests and responses that use a standard set of location service tags to identify individual fields within a request and response.

In addition, Trimble MRM provides software templates to facilitate rapid development and integration to your existing or third party applications.


Standard APIs:

  • Get Vehicle Location
  • Get List of Close Vehicles to Lat/Lon
  • Get List of Close Vehicles to Address
  • Get List of Close Vehicles to Landmark
  • Get Location History
  • Get Fleet Location
  • Device List

Messaging APIs:

  • Define Form
  • Send Outbound Form
  • Get Send Form Status
  • Delete Form43
  • Get Form Definitions
  • Send Form In Sequence
  • Send Message In Sequence
  • Send Outbound Text Messages
  • Get Send Message Transmission Status
  • Get Inbound Text/Form Messages

Admin APIs:

  • Create Customer Landmark
  • Edit Customer Landmark
  • Delete Customer Landmark
  • Delete ALL Customer Landmarks
  • Update Vehicle Information
  • WLAN
  • Driver Information
  • DOT Driver Information
  • Delivery
  • 411 API

  • You decide when to request or send data, on-demand or by programmed frequency
  • Two-way data flow

See rapid return on investment (ROI) through:

  • Decreased data entry—information automatically sent to appropriate place in other application
  • Increased operational efficiency